Leviticus 18

This chapter contains the fundamental laws concerning sexual morality and relationships, known as the Holiness Code. God strictly prohibits all forms of incest (sexual relations with close relatives), adultery, and any kind of sexual relations considered unnatural or perverse, including bestiality and homosexual acts. God warns the Israelites that the Canaanite nations were defiled by practicing these exact abominations, and warns that the land will vomit them out if they defile it in the same manner.
